Latency Advantages

Massachusetts provides excellent low-latency access for users on the U.S. East Coast, particularly in New England, Mid-Atlantic, and Eastern Canada. With EST/EDT time zones aligning closely, round-trip latencies to NYC average under 10ms and to D.C. around 20ms. This benefits real-time ML inference, collaborative training, and financial modeling for regional enterprises.

Compliance & Data Residency

As a U.S. location, Massachusetts adheres to federal data residency rules under laws like HIPAA for healthcare data and FERPA for education. No extraterritorial GDPR applies, but state-level CCPA-like protections via the Massachusetts Data Security Regulation ensure consumer privacy. Ideal for U.S.-centric workloads avoiding international compliance complexities.
